Here is a link to a similar discussion about the same Chinese bots, identified as "mobile devices" by our system which have been hammering the site of late:

Blocking aggressive Chinese crawlers/scrapers/bots - John Large - Technology, Hardware,Web Development, Digital Privacy & Ethics

So far, I am just sending many of these UAs to 403, but may come up with some better idea after more logging and analysis.

I am not keen on "mass blocking" but these bots are really extreme and the IP addresses are changing so much that IP address blocking will not work; so I have to block based on UA.

mq_setattr(2)							System Calls Manual						     mq_setattr(2)

NAME
mq_setattr - set the blocking status of a message queue associated with a descriptor SYNOPSIS
DESCRIPTION
The system call changes the blocking status of a message queue associated with the descriptor, mqdes. The blocking status that is modified is per message queue descriptor and another open descriptor for the same message queue can have a different blocking status. The argument mqstat, points to an structure that specifies the blocking status desired. More specifically, if the bit in the mq_flags field of the structure is set, the descriptor is marked as non-blocking. Otherwise it is marked as blocking. If omstat is non-NULL, will store in the structure referenced by omqstat, the previous message queue attributes and the queue blocking sta- tus associated with this mqdes.
